Rafeeq Mangalassery

Rafeeq Mangalassery is a Malayalam-language script writer and director from Chettippadi (Malappuram Kerala) in India. His drama Annaperuna depicts wastage of food while many others go hungry.[1] He also directed Kottem Kareem.[2]

He won the Kerala Sahitya Akademi Award for Drama for Jinnu Krishnan in 2013[3][4] and Kerala Sangeetha Nataka Akademi award for best script for Iratta Jeevithangaliloode (Through the Twin Lives).[5]
